An unmonitored home security system relies on a siren and/or strobe lights, or a beeping keypad to alert you that there is an intruder in your home. If you are not home at the time of the break-in, you are relying on your neighbors to be your eyes and ears when you are not there. For some, this is simply not an option. Besides, many of our neighbors do not want to be put in a position to confront a would-be robber, nor do they want to feel at fault for not seeing or hearing anything should an intruder make off with all of your belongings.

In previous times, the only way a home security system could be monitored is if there was an active phone line at the residence. Now, with advances in technology, you no longer need to worry about having a phone line at all. Home security monitoring is now being offered though cellular radio back-up. This method of home security monitoring is not only fast and reliable, but also offers a way for homeowners that don’t have a traditional phone line in their home, an opportunity to have their home security system monitored. If not having a phone line in your home is another reason you have decided not to get home security monitoring, you now have options.

Besides security and peace of mind, home security monitoring can also add one extra incentive: paying less for your homeowners or renters insurance. In fact, many insurance companies are offering up to a 20% discount on homeowners and renters insurance rates just by having a monitored home security system in your home. It is a good idea to talk to your insurer and see how much money you can save if you elect to have your home security system monitored.
